Style #1877 - 19th Century Corset Wedding Gown with Corset and Train This is our simplified version of the popular, late 1870's corset look, coupled with a modified "low bustle." The entire dress can be constructed from a variety of colors of brocade. The design lines are accented with contrasting bias bridal satin. The bodice is cut from a 19th century pattern and is constructed in a corset-like fashion with boning, a center back lacing, and a very traditional "busk" closure which allowed women to open and close their corset at the center front without always undoing laces. |

Style #1889 - The Gilded Age Wedding Dress Influenced by the sweeping trumpet skirts of the Gilded Age and "La Belle Epoque," this sensual right-to-the-edge-of-the-shoulder gown can be made of either a silk/rayon velvet or, when available, a "burn out" velvet. The shoulder detail has two options; one is a small shoulder cap, encrusted with beaded appliques and finished with a beaded fringe. The other option is to use the daring look of luxurious ostrich boas around the shoulders. |
